开源软件集log4j和org.apache.logging.log4j是同一个吗?
时间: 2023-12-12 07:02:11 浏览: 31
log4j和org.apache.logging.log4j是同一个软件的不同版本。log4j是Apache软件基金会的一个日志记录工具,而org.apache.logging.log4j是它的升级版本。org.apache.logging.log4j提供了更高效、更稳定、更安全的日志记录功能,并支持更广泛的日志记录场景。
相关问题
org.apache.ibatis.logging.logback.LogbackImpl
`org.apache.ibatis.logging.logback.LogbackImpl` 是 MyBatis 中使用的 Logback 日志实现类。Logback 是一个开源的日志框架,它在性能、灵活性和功能上都有很好的表现。MyBatis 内置了多种日志实现方式,包括 Log4j、Log4j2、JDK Logging 和 Commons Logging 等,但默认情况下使用 Log4j。如果你想要使用 Logback 作为 MyBatis 的日志实现,可以在 MyBatis 的配置文件中将 `mybatis.configuration.log-impl` 属性的值设置为 `org.apache.ibatis.logging.logback.LogbackImpl`。这样 MyBatis 就会使用 Logback 作为日志实现。
org.apache.commons.logging
org.apache.commons.logging是一个Java日志框架,它提供了一种简单的方法来记录应用程序的日志信息。它是Apache软件基金会的一个开源项目,可以在许多不同的Java应用程序中使用。它提供了一种通用的日志接口,可以与许多不同的日志实现一起使用,例如Log4j、Java Util Logging等。